密码学报(中英文)2024,Vol.11Issue(6):1278-1292,15.DOI:10.13868/j.cnki.jcr.000733
采用定权最近邻搜索的信息集译码算法
Information Set Decoding Algorithm Using Fixed-Weight Nearest Neighbor Search
摘要
Abstract
The syndrome decoding problem is one of the core issues in code-based cryptographic algorithms,which is usually assessed by the information set decoding(ISD)method.Recent progress in ISD algorithms relies on a very important step in the algorithms—the nearest neighbor technique.This study summarizes the development process of ISD algorithms,presents the complexity changes of these algorithms,and analyzes the differences between the directions and schemes of improvement.According to the analysis,three main improvement directions are summarized:the framework,search methods,and the depth of the search tree.Focusing on the core content of ISD algorithms,the evolution of the nearest neighbor technique has been studied.Based on the framework of the BM algorithm,this study proposes a BM-plus-depth6 algorithm with a depth of 6 using fixed-weight nearest neighbor technique.The proposed algorithm can reduce the full-distance time complexity to 20.0944n and the half-distance time complexity to 20.0444n in the worst case rate.关键词
信息集译码/最近邻搜索/伴随式译码Key words
information set decoding/nearest neighbor search/syndrome decoding分类
信息技术与安全科学引用本文复制引用
刘冰,冯雨薇,聂艇,吴旭聃..采用定权最近邻搜索的信息集译码算法[J].密码学报(中英文),2024,11(6):1278-1292,15.基金项目
北京电子科技学院一流学科建设项目(1201011)First-class discipline construction project of Beijing Electronic Science and Technology Institute(1201011) (1201011)